Educational Interventions for Imposter phenomenon: a scoping review
Abstract Background Imposter Phenomenon (IP) is a subjective feeling of intellectual fraud and self-doubt experienced by individuals in goal-orientated high-achieving professions, regardless of gender. The impact of IP within healthcare has been associated with individual physical and mental health and concerns around training, career ...

Polymorph engineering in ErMnO3 enables low‐voltage, forming‐free threshold switching with tunable negative differential resistance. Conducting orthorhombic regions embedded in an insulating hexagonal matrix provide controlled Joule‐heating‐enhanced Poole–Frenkel transport. The hexagonal phase prevents excessive heating and breakdown.

Multi‐Functional ZnO–Te Heterojunction Devices Enabling Compact Frequency Quadrupler
Wafer‐scale ZnO–Te heterojunction devices featuring tunable double negative differential transconductance (D‐NDT) are demonstrated at ≤ 200°C. Leveraging this unique characteristic, a single‐stage frequency quadrupler is realized, achieving a 64%–75% reduction in device count.
